Output 6a6201fa364d87f85fa6ca938ff0f7a4094b1d337a5e99c855ee1664047384ff:2

value
3093481
script pubkey
OP_0 OP_PUSHBYTES_20 bf5ab384ca0e61aa2d37e266fb5a91b68f22ed60
address
bc1qhadt8px2pes65tfhufn0kk53k68j9mtqjfej4a
transaction
6a6201fa364d87f85fa6ca938ff0f7a4094b1d337a5e99c855ee1664047384ff
spent
true